Encyclopedia > Angirasa

In Hinduism, Angirasa is one of the seven sages, the SaptaRishis. His wife is Suroopa and his sons are Uthathya, Samvarthana and Brihaspati. He is a Manasaputra (wish-born-son) of Lord Brahma. Other accounts say that he married Suadha, the daughter of Daksha. Angirasa is said to have composed the very first verse of the Rig Veda, the hymn to Agni.
